linux
realmeh
这个作者很懒,什么都没留下…
展开
-
gentoo 初始化脚本
内容:运行级别使用rc-update配置服务撰写初始化脚本改变运行级别的行为4.a. 运行级别启动你的系统当你启动系统时,会发现有很多的文字信息输出。如果注意观察的话,会发现每次启动时这些文字信息都是相同的。所有这些动作的顺序我们称之为启动顺序,而且它们基本上是被静态定义的。首先,你的引导程序会把你在引导程序配置文件中定义的内核镜像加载到内存中,之后它就告诉CPU可转载 2014-01-05 23:13:15 · 840 阅读 · 0 评论 -
Linux VMstat
vmstat命令是最常见的Linux/Unix监控工具,可以展现给定时间间隔的服务器的状态值,包括服务器的CPU使用率,内存使用,虚拟内存交换情况,IO读写情况。这个命令是我查看Linux/Unix最喜爱的命令,一个是Linux/Unix都支持,二是相比top,我可以看到整个机器的CPU,内存,IO的使用情况,而不是单单看到各个进程的CPU使用率和内存使用率(使用场景不一样)。一般vmst转载 2014-05-23 00:00:48 · 679 阅读 · 0 评论 -
TCP连接状态分析:SYNC_RECV,CLOSE_WAIT,TIME_WAIT
转:http://maoyidao.iteye.com/blog/1744277 面试时看到应聘者简历中写精通网络,TCP编程,我常问一个问题,TCP建立连接需要几次握手?95%以上的应聘者都能答对是3次。问TCP断开连接需要几次握手,70%的应聘者能答对是4次通讯。再问CLOSE_WAIT,TIME_WAIT是什么状态,怎么产生的,对服务有什么影响,如何消除?有一部分同学就回答不转载 2014-05-22 23:47:57 · 1281 阅读 · 0 评论 -
Linux下的IO监控与分析
近期要在公司内部做个Linux IO方面的培训, 整理下手头的资料给大家分享下 各种IO监视工具在Linux IO 体系结构中的位置 源自 Linux Performance and Tuning Guidelines.pdf1 系统级IO监转载 2014-05-07 14:09:47 · 514 阅读 · 0 评论 -
提升磁盘IO性能的几个技巧
目前磁盘都是机械方式运作的,主要体现在磁盘读写前寻找磁道的过程。磁盘自带的读写缓存大小,对于磁盘读写速度至关重要。读写速度快的磁盘,通常都带有较大的读写缓存。磁盘的寻道过程是机械方式,决定了其随机读写速度将明显低于顺序读写。在我们做系统设计和实现时,需要考虑到磁盘的这一特性。 FastDFS是一个开源的高效分布式文件系统,它最初的实现,文件是按hash方式随机分布到多个目录中的,后来增加转载 2014-05-07 14:14:27 · 1623 阅读 · 0 评论 -
hostname和/etc/hosts的区别
很多人一提到更改hostname首先就想到修改/etc/hosts文件,认为hostname的配置文件就是/etc/hosts。其实不是的。hosts文件的作用相当于DNS,提供IP地址hostname的对应。早期的互联网计算机少,单机hosts文件里足够存放所有联网计算机。不过随着互联网的发展,这就远远不够了。于是就出现了分布式的DNS系统。由DNS服务器来提供类似的IP地址到域名的对应。Lin转载 2014-03-21 00:15:03 · 610 阅读 · 0 评论 -
syslog及syslog-ng详解
一台服务器的日志对系统工程师来说是至关重要的,一旦服务器出现故障或被入侵,我们需要查看日志来定位问题的关键所在,所以说对于线上跑的服务器而言日志应该合理的处理及管理.下面来介绍下linux系统的syslog日志服务器.一.syslog详解1,syslog简介syslog 系统日志,记录linux系统启动及运行的过程中产生的信息,rhel5.x系统上默认自带了syslog 其配置文件转载 2014-02-23 21:18:38 · 923 阅读 · 0 评论 -
local0-local7 in syslog
local0-local7 are local facilities defined by the user, to log specific deamonsfor example:you can change the sshd_config file ( which is the configuration file of the sshd deamon ) from Sys原创 2014-02-23 21:48:55 · 3949 阅读 · 0 评论 -
#分享资料#—《UNIX TOOLBOX》
This document is a collection of Unix/Linux/BSD commands and tasks which are useful for IT work or for advanced users. This is a practical guide with concise explanations, however the reader is suppos转载 2014-01-05 23:19:08 · 444 阅读 · 0 评论 -
关于linux(gentoo)中时间不对的问题
需要了解的几个术语:GMT、UTC、CST、Hardware Clock、系统时间 等等,不解释~因为在一次数据库存入当前时间的时候,发现系统时间不对,date看了一下,快了8个小时。翻了下gentoo的文档,原来先需要把时区设置好。系统有哪些时区可以在/usr/share/zoneinfo里面找我找了一个shanghai的做ln -s到/etc/local转载 2014-01-05 23:14:22 · 1815 阅读 · 0 评论 -
学习Linux LVM,第1部分
1. 逻辑卷管理器的存储管理魔术LVM介绍在这一系列中,我要向您介绍如何安装和使用新的内置在Linux 2.4内核中的“逻辑卷管理”支持。如果您以前从未使用过任何形式的LVM,那么您得好好学一学;它是一种非常棒的技术。在我们真正设置和运行LVM之前,我要解释一下它究竟是什么以及它是如何工作的。然后,我们准备对LVM做一些测试来充分了解它。如果您象我一样,那么您对UNIX和Linu转载 2014-01-05 23:11:06 · 805 阅读 · 0 评论 -
MBR 主引导记录
MBR(Master Boot Record),主引导记录,又称主引导扇区,总大小是512字节。(更多) 图1. MBR整体结构 (以上摘自维基百科)其中MBR分区表占64字节,分为4个16字节的主分区表入口。 图2. MBR64字节的分区表结构 查看本机硬盘分区:图3. fdisk转载 2014-01-05 23:16:11 · 954 阅读 · 0 评论